ABSTRACT:
A process for preparing porous olefin polymers comprising bringing into contact in a polymerization reactor, at a temperature T1, one or more olefins of the formula (I) CH2═CHR1, R1being hydrogen, a C1–C20-alkyl or a C6–C12-aryl group, with a catalyst obtained by reacting a solid catalyst component in the form of spheroidal particles comprising a compound of Ti or V not containing metal-π bonds and a Mg halide, optionally containing one or more electron donor compounds, with an aluminum-alkyl (Al-alkyl) compound, then raising the temperature up to the polymerization temperature, said process being characterized in that: a) if the temperature T1is lower than 40° C., the temperature is raised up to the polymerization temperature is such a way that, for a time of at least one minute after the introduction temperature in such a way that, for a time of at least one minute after the introduction of the catalyst system into the reactor, the temperature of the reaction T2fulfills the following condition of formula (II) wherein m is the time expressed in minutes employed for reaching the temperature T2; or b) if temperature T1is 40° C. or higher, the reactor is maintained for a time of at least one minute at a temperature of at least 40° C.
